Transaction 6509969bd819184a231f1c3dd7667179bb2364b9ae3374ff42725fa08b781da5
1 Input
1 Output
-
6509969bd819184a231f1c3dd7667179bb2364b9ae3374ff42725fa08b781da5:0
- value
- 26434
- script pubkey
- OP_0 OP_PUSHBYTES_20 59f2530867e0c71987d6011905b035a94da1d346
- address
- bc1qt8e9xzr8urr3np7kqyvstvp449x6r56xcp709h